The wifi is not working only on my laptop since 2 days! it was working before and it still is working with all other gadgets and other laptops just not working with my HP laptop.it installed some windows update couple of days back. please guide me as to what needs to be done. i will post relevant info from my side or post screenshots to provide you all the necessary info from my side.

i have tried

netsh winsock reset catalog (reset winsock entries)

netsh int ip reset reset.log hit (reset TCP/IP stack)"


i have also tried restoring to the last recovery point.

nothing has worked so far. please help!
